Surveillance images launched of suspect in slaying of NYC teen

Cops launched surveillance photographs of a suspect and car believed to be linked to the deadly taking pictures of a 13-year-old boy within the Bronx this week.

Jaryan “Jay Ripp” Elliot was gunned down on East 187th Avenue close to Prospect Avenue in Belmont round 3:15 p.m. Sunday, cops mentioned. 

Cops launched a surveillance picture late Wednesday of a suspect they are saying is linked to the slaying, pointing a firearm as he stood behind a darkish Honda Accord with three orange stripes on the hood.

The car was final seen headed eastbound on East 187th Avenue after which turning left onto Southern Boulevard.

Pals informed The Publish that Elliot needed to go away the Crips within the days earlier than he was killed.

Elliot was killed in retaliation for the dying of Tyquill Daugherty, 19, who was shot within the head in entrance of his dwelling in Crotona at 11:35 p.m. July 7, police sources mentioned.

Elliot — who simply graduated from center faculty — was on the scene when Daugherty was shot, though he’s not believed to have pulled the set off, sources mentioned. 

A number of hours after Elliot was shot, revenge for his homicide was taken on 16-year-old Ramon Gil-Medrano, who was gunned down by two males on scooters just a little over a mile away in Mount Hope, sources mentioned.

Gil-Medrano, who was affiliated with the 800 YGz, or “Younger Gunnaz,’’ gang, had been on the scene of the 13-year-old’s slaying, though it isn’t clear if he was liable for the killing, sources mentioned.

A borough cop this week described the gun violence within the borough as a part of “a serious gang struggle.”
